The Role of a Registered Agent in WA

A registered agent in Washington plays a essential role in upholding the compliance and operational efficiency of a business. This selected individual or entity is responsible for receiving important legal documents on behalf of the company, such as service of process, tax notices, and official government correspondence. This ensures that the company remains informed of any legal actions or requirements, allowing it to act quickly and avoid penalties.

In WA, a registered agent must have a physical address within the state and be available during normal business hours to accept documents. This requirement helps provide a consistent point of contact for both the business and state authorities. Frequent Myths about Registered Representative Agents

One frequent misconception regarding registered representatives is that they are only necessary for large corporations. Many small enterprises and individual proprietors in the state of Washington may believe they can operate sans one. Nevertheless, possessing a licensed agent in Washington is essential for upholding good status with the government and ensuring that crucial legal papers are delivered in a timely manner. This service is beneficial for any company size, as it provides a reliable contact person for legal issues.

Another misconception is that licensed agents provide legal counsel.
